🚨 High Sodium Alert

Ham contains 1386 mg sodium per 100g — well above the recommended limit for kidney stone patients. High sodium intake can increase calcium in urine, raising stone risk.

📏 Moderate Animal Protein

Ham contains animal protein (about 20g per 100g). The AUA recommends limiting non-dairy animal protein to 3 oz (palm-sized) per meal. Reference guide, not an official standard.

Is Ham high in sodium?

Here's the sodium catch with Ham: 1386 mg/100g. Excess sodium = more calcium in urine = higher stone risk. The oxalate number isn't the only thing that matters here.

Does Ham have a lot of animal protein?

It has animal protein, which increases kidney stone risk through uric acid and calcium in urine. Not a reason to eliminate it — just a reason to watch portions. AUA says about 3 oz per meal.
